Cricket’s fastest format is back to where it belongs- the Abu Dhabi T10- and the attention of cricket enthusiasts has clearly shifted to the UAE.
A few new leagues may have popped up on the T10 circuit including the US Masters T10, the Zim Afro T10 and The 6ixty from the Caribbean, but the Abu Dhabi T10 league still remains the ultimate competition in this circuit mainly for the kind of globe-trotting superstars it brings together such as the likes of Kieron Pollard, Dre Russ, Mohammed Aamir, Sunil Narine, Nicky Pooran.
And what’s more, the latest edition will see 8 strong teams slug it out over the next 12 days for the coveted T10 honours, with the first match in particular shaping up to be a mouth-watering prospect. The two finalists from the last edition- Deccan Gladiators and New York Strikers- are facing off one more time in the Sheikh Zayed cricket stadium to kick off the latest instalment of the Abu Dhabi T10.
And we can’t wait to see who comes out trumps.

Deccan Gladiators stunned New York Strikers with a thumping 37-run win in the final last time to successfully defend the title, and they’ll be keen to dominate their opponents right from the word go.
The Gladiators have enough firepower in their squad, with the right mix of youth and experience, to go all the way and win three titles on the bounce.
And if they’re to do that, they will have to start the tournament strong with a dominating display over the Strikers. Some of their marquee players like Suresh Raina, David Wiese who smoked four sixes in a whirlwhind 18 ball 43* in the final are not going to be around for the opener and that's a concern. But Gladiators have got good replacements in the bench though.
Tom Kohler-Core and Nicky P will be looking to carry their momentum from the last edition into this, as they look to script history this time around to become the first team ever in the shortest format to a threepeat- a hattrick of title wins.

Historically, the pitch here at Abu Dhabi has been good for chasing with 6 out of ten teams winning the toss choosing to chase.
That being said, teams that have a good balance between ball and bat in their squad don’t mind putting a sizable total on the board and defending it.
